The one-of-a-kind daguerreotypes in this exhibition were among 240 Southworth & Hawes images rediscovered last year in a basement in Marblehead, Massachusetts. The daguerreotypes--unknown and unseen for 60 years--sold for more than three million ...
Fogg Art Museum, Harvard: A Curious and Ingenious Art: Reflections on Daguerreotypes at Harvard Daguerreotypy, invented in 1839 by the Frenchman Louis Jacques Mandé Daguerre, was a method of capturing an image projected by a camera obscura onto silver-coated copper plates. In this process, the plates were sensitized with iodine vapor, expose...
